The instructions for restarting the Versa say "To restart your watch, press and hold the back and bottom buttons for a few seconds until you see the Fitbit logo on the screen." I held the buttons but don't get the Fitbit logo the screen just goes black for a fraction of a second then redisplays the clock screen - Does anybody else have the same issue when they restart their veresa? I am trying to restart as a first step since I seem to have have lost bluetooth connection between versa and both phone app  and windows app (was working fine till yesterday and phone is still seeing other bluetooth things - I unpaired and it will no longer pair).

@CalvinTaz and for those of you that are having trouble syncing your Versa after restarting it, I would like to suggest you to try the following steps (in case you've not tried them yet):

 

  • Make sure the latest version of the Fitbit app is installed on your phone.
  • The software on your mobile device is up to date. To check, tap Settings > General > Software Update.
  • Make sure there are no other Bluetooth devices around as they might interfere with the syncing process
  • Check that your Fitbit device's battery isn't critically low.

If your device still won't sync, try these steps:

  1. Force quit the Fitbit app. 
  2. Go to Settings > Bluetooth and turn Bluetooth off and back on.
  3. Open the Fitbit app.
  4. If your Fitbit device didn't sync, restart your phone again.
  5. Open the Fitbit app.
  6. If your Fitbit device didn't sync, restart it one more time.
  7. If your Fitbit device won't sync after the restart, log in to your Fitbit account on a different phone, tablet, or computer and try to sync.
  8. If your Fitbit device still doesn’t sync, remove all other Fitbit devices from your account and from the list of connected Bluetooth devices on your mobile device and try to sync.
